Bruises!?

Hi everyone!

Did anyone have massive bruising after surgery? I am covered & I'm not exaggerating! I have just seen pics of tummies that have no bruising what so ever!?

Just curious, THX!

Yes brushing is very normal, especially a few days post op.

I had a lot after my sleeve.

Think about all the little tunnels they create for the tools ;-)

I had one big bruise on my entire abdomen area( was enormous, I also have very sensitive skin)). I still have a little discoloring on my skin and am hoping it clears eventuslly. I am 12 weeks post op. :blink:

I only had bruising low on my stomach where I received the blood thinner shots -- bad, ugly bruising. I'm 12 days post op and they are starting to fade a bit. No bruises from the actual surgery - guess I was lucky with that.

I have about 7 "call the authorities because this woman is clearly in a domestic situation" bruises on the backs of both my arms. That's where they injected the blood thinner every 8 hours for the 3 days I was there.
